Compare-at price is a per-variant field holding the price a product is being compared against. When it is higher than the actual price, most themes strike it through and show a sale badge.
Doing the first two steps in one task is what keeps the reference price honest, because it is copied from the real price rather than typed from memory.
Inflating compare-at price to manufacture a discount is regulated in many markets — a reference price is supposed to be a price you actually charged. Snapshotting the current price before a genuine reduction keeps you on the right side of that.
